Transaction 64bfd675205166fa17b05e0d2254eb81bb90183f15bb2c0ccb546a07ba22491d
1 Input
1 Output
-
64bfd675205166fa17b05e0d2254eb81bb90183f15bb2c0ccb546a07ba22491d:0
- value
- 2139636
- script pubkey
- OP_0 OP_PUSHBYTES_20 12d8daf902e314758f700fa334f672e5e48fdab0
- address
- bc1qztvd47gzuv28trmsp73nfanjuhjglk4sr2vf7k